2. How much will
I earn ?
Your revenue will depend on the advertisers' fees, which is not determined
by CibleClick. The advertisers can choose between four different types
of payment options: "Pay per click", "Pay per lead",
"Pay per impressions" ("CPM"), "Pay per sales".Advertisers
can also choose to combine the different types of payment options.

5. How does Cibleclick
identify clicks, impressions, leads and sales ?
A visitor to an affiliate website clicks on a banner, a button or
a text link provided by Cibleclick
- Click :
The visitor is immediately redirected to the advertiser's site
through a Cibleclick URL which makes it possible to count clicks
and add the credits to the Affiliate's account in accordance with
the advertiser's fee.
- Double click :
The visitor clicks on the banner, then visits at least one page
on the advertiser's site.
- Sale :
This applies only to merchant sites. The visitor selects and pays
for one or more items on the advertiser's website. When the purchase
is completed, the advertiser usually displays a confirmation/thank-you
page to the customer. The advertiser will have included a script
which makes it possible to track sales, which is concealed on
this page. The affiliate can see immediately that a sale has been
generated through his website. However, the Advertiser has a period
of up to 14 days to actually confirm the sale, in case the purchase
was false or fraudulent.
- Lead :
- The visitor clicks on the Advertiser's banner, then registers
or completes a form to subscribe to a service, which can be free
or paid, such as a newsletter. Once the form has been fully completed
and submitted, a small piece of script on the thank-you/confirmation
page that the advertiser usually displays,ensures that the Affiliate
is credited with the lead. The advertiser has a period of up to
14 days to actually confirm that the form is valid, in case of
false or fraudulent registrations.

6. Who pays Affiliates?
When is payment made ?
Cibleclick manages all payments for all Affiliates. When an Affiliate
reaches the payment threshold of 100£, the 8th of the month
after the following month, he will be able to click on the 'Cash-in'
button in the 'Payments' section to receive his check or bank transfer
15 days later. If he has not reached the payment threshold, the income
will be carried over to the following month, until the amount of 100£
is reached.

8. I've noticed
some differences between the amount of my invoice and my statistics,
why is that?
At the end of each month, Cibleclick makes a list of all the Affiliates
who have reached the payment threshold using the balance recorded
on their accounts at that date. This is the amount that is used as
a basis for the invoice Affiliates receive a few days later.
Therefore, when the Affiliate compares the amount on the invoice and
the figures in the statistics, he may notice a difference. This difference
can be due to leads and sales that are awaiting confirmation. Note
that, leads and sales are credited in the statistics based on the
date the transaction was made and not on the date of confirmation.
All these transactions are then carried over to the following month.

11. Can I advertise
via e-mail ?
You may include Cibleclick links or banners in a newsletter and in
any document you send to members who have registered with you in the
normal way (opt-in). Cibleclick spam policy is very tight and any
abuse will involve drastic measures being taken against any Affiliate
who can be proven to have sent unsollicited e-mail.
Also, if you wish to send an e-mail dedicated to only one Advertiser,
be sure to check in the description of the program if e-mail is allowed
or not. If in doubt, please check with us.

14. What is a
double click?
You get paid once the visitor who has clicked on one of your banners
actually visits at least one page on the advertiser's website. Any
click on the Advertiser's homepage is enough, except "mailto" links
that are impossible to track.
